Possible Side Effects

  • This medication is generally well tolerated.
  • Headache, chest pain and a slight fever have been reported as a result of this medication.
  • If these effects continue or become bothersome, inform your doctor.

Usage Instructions

  • This medication is given by injection into a vein.
  • You will be monitored closely by means of regular doctor visits and routine laboratory tests to ensure the effectiveness and safety of this medication.

Medicinal Applications

  • This medication is for the short-term treatment of congestive heart failure (CHF).

Read Before Using Primacor (precautions)

  • Tell your doctor of any illnesses or allergies you have.
  • This medication should be used only if clearly needed during pregnancy.
  • Discuss the risks and benefits with your doctor.
  • It is not known if this medication is found in breast milk.
  • Consult your doctor before breast-feeding.

Primacor Miscellaneous Notes

  • An oral form of this medication has been under study but does not show as great a benefit as does the injectable form.
